Transaction bf5288ff88586ed42530729dc42a8d98622cc33d0e78819e0d44b903f5d16591
1 Input
1 Output
-
bf5288ff88586ed42530729dc42a8d98622cc33d0e78819e0d44b903f5d16591:0
- value
- 9422251
- script pubkey
- OP_0 OP_PUSHBYTES_20 bece4d8cd6cd5f241839c83e43ce4940d8ad312d
- address
- bc1qhm8ymrxke40jgxpeeqly8njfgrv26vfdhesva6